toc2md is a small CLI utility written in Python 3, aimed to insert or update a nested chapter numbering and a linked table of contents (TOC) into a Markdown (MD) file.
"Nested chapter numbering" means level 1 chapters gets 1-item numbering (1. 2. ...), level 2 chapters gets 2-item numbering (1.1. 1.2. ...) and so on.
"Linked table of contents" means that if we click on a chapter title in the table of contents then (under given conditions) we jump to chapter body.
To read this document you only need a minimum knowledge of MD and HTML.
In 2. Usage we show by rules and examples how to use toc2md, alone or as a coroutine together with ReText MD editor.
In 3. After Usage we discuss three ways to get a PDF document from a MD file.

There is neither configuration file nor options. Logic has been kept as simple as possible, but the file to be processed must obey some rule, as follows.
toc2md processing is driven by headings in input file. A heading for us is a line which starts with a '#' character. The heading level is the number of leading '#' characters, between 1 and 6. So a heading is made by:
Title must start with an alphabetic character.
'#' characters after the sixth are silently discarded.
The blank after '#' characters if not present is silently inserted.
Any line not starting with '#' is treated as normal text, including MD headings as:
Something
===
or HTML headings like:
<h3>Something Else</h3>
which are anyway deprecated and must be avoided.
Titles in headings are:
So the input file must contain the following headings, freely intermixed with normal text, but in this order:
Beware: no heading can ever have a level higher than that of the previous heading plus one.
Each non-heading line in input is transcribed as it is into output, except for those between the first and second level 2 headings. These lines are supposed to be the old TOC and hence are deleted and replaced in output by the new TOC.
Chapter numbering in input headings is deleted and replaced in output by the new chapter numbering.

toc2md can fail with one of the following error messages:
ERROR: no file
ERROR: file '...' has no '.md' extension
ERROR: file '...' not found
ERROR: heading sequence error in line ... '#...'

In order to force page breaks in given points of the final PDF document we can insert a line:
<p style="break-after:page"></p>
in all corresponding places of our MD file. Alternatively, we can force a page break for each heading of a given level by a single line, for example if we insert:
<style>@media print{h2{page-break-before:always}}</style>
as first line of our MD file, then we get a page break before each level 2 heading (level 1 chapter).
Beware: These tricks work with Firefox only, while they do not work exporting our PDF file from ReText or from LibreOffice Writer.
